What's the Story?
Rory (Matt Damon) is depressed because a pile of divorce-related debt is keeping him from seeing his son in THE INSTIGATORS. His psychiatrist, Dr. Rivera (Hong Chau), is worried about him potentially hurting himself. She asks if he's tried everything, and he answers no. Skip to the next scene, and Rory is getting involved in a madcap heist involving Boston's corrupt mayor (Ron Perlman) and led by a smarter-than-he-looks petty criminal, Cobby (Casey Affleck). Rory wants an exact amount out of the heist to pay off his debts. He's about to get a lot more than he bargained for.
Is It Any Good?
The droll humor of this Boston-set heist film doesn't provide laugh-out-loud moments, but it does keep the dialogue-heavy twists of fate entertaining. Locals are likely to especially enjoy the many inside jokes and references of Affleck's script for The Instigators, co-written with Quincy-raised Chuck MacLean (City on a Hill). In fact, commenting on (and showing, behind car chases) Beantown's idiosyncrasies feels like more of the point than the actual action. Affleck and Damon have a natural chemistry, but the real standout here is Hong Chau in the role of Damon's no-nonsense psychiatrist. A closing scene involving her character provides a perfect ending.
